How does wild magic works? - Rules & Game Mechanics

WebA short version would be this: Cast a spell other than a cantrip, DM can decide you have a 5% chance of a surge at her discretion. Use tides of chaos to gain advantage, and now when you cast a spell other than a cantrip the DM can decide you have a surge and you regain use of tides of chaos. Otherwise you regain it on long rest. WebIf you want wild magic surges to be fairly common then have it be with every leveled spell. If you want it to be less common have the player roll less often. WebWild Magic Surge Starting when you choose this origin at 1st level, your spellcasting can unleash surges of untamed magic. Immediately after you cast a sorcerer spell of 1st level or higher, the DM can have you roll a d20. If you roll a 1, roll on the Wild Magic Surge table to create a random magical effect.
